Southey Woods entrance is now blocked and the car parks that used to be inside the woods are now gone. The barrier at the entrance stops you from driving in. However, you can walk past the barrier and still hike, bike or walk in the woods. It is a popular area for dog walkers and hikers.

The Nene Valley Railway (NVR) is a heritage railway line that runs between Peterborough and Yarwell Junction. If you like watching vintage locomotives chugging through the countryside and enjoy that evocative smell of hot oil and steam, be sure to call in to Wansford Station. The trains run mainly on weekends.

Easy hikes around Upton typically feature varied natural landscapes, including woodlands, nature reserves, and paths alongside waterways like the Nene River. The terrain is generally flat with minimal elevation changes, making it suitable for accessible walks.
Yes, many easy trails around Upton are circular, offering convenient starting and ending points. For example, the Southey Woods β Southey Woods Entrance loop from Castor Hanglands NNR is a popular 4.0-mile circular route through wooded areas. Another option is the Brick Watchtower loop from Castor Hanglands NNR, an easy 3.6-mile path with views within the nature reserve.
The easy trails in Upton are well-suited for family outings due to their generally flat terrain and manageable distances. Routes like the Southey Woods Entrance β Southey Woods loop from Castor Hanglands NNR, at 2.1 miles, are perfect for shorter excursions with children.
